Yesterday afternoon J. E. Grosh 1 L. S. S., of Toledo, Ohio, who rooms at 28 Felton Hall, was accidentally shot. He had been with friends in Felton 25, but just before the accident occurred the occupants of the room had left. He was handling a revolver when it exploded and the bullet entered the right side of his breast. He was at once removed to the Cambridge Hospital. The wound is serious but not fatal.
